Key Responsibilities
- Develops and executes corporate storytelling across Lowe's social ecosystem, elevating community impact, foundation initiatives, associate stories, innovation efforts, business priorities, and reputation-building moments.
- Manages LinkedIn content planning and editorial calendar execution, ensuring alignment with enterprise priorities, key business moments, and stakeholder needs.
- Monitors and actively manages LinkedIn community engagement, responding to conversations, identifying engagement opportunities, and escalating issues when appropriate.
- Tracks, analyzes, and reports on LinkedIn and corporate storytelling performance, providing actionable insights and recommendations to optimize content strategy, audience engagement, and business impact.
- Partners cross-functionally with Brand Marketing, Communications, Public Relations, Human Resources, Talent Acquisition, Community Relations, and Foundation teams to identify and translate key business priorities into social-first content.
- Coordinates closely with Creative, Production, and Social teams to ensure timely delivery of platform-native content.
- Supports real-time and reactive storytelling opportunities tied to cultural moments, community initiatives, business milestones, and corporate announcements.
- Monitors audience engagement, platform trends, and conversation insights to identify emerging storytelling opportunities and content optimizations.
- Supports day-to-day coordination and execution of executive social content and publishing needs in partnership with the Manager, Corporate Social and Executive Communications stakeholders.
- Assists in the development and operationalization of Lowe's Employee Ambassador Program, including content coordination, participant support, publishing workflows, and engagement tracking.
- Helps establish governance, best practices, and scalable processes that support future growth of executive social and employee advocacy programs.
- Provides executional support across employee ambassador and executive social initiatives until dedicated program resources are established.
- Contributes to the development of Lowe's emerging Corporate Social function by helping establish scalable workflows, governance frameworks, planning processes, and operational best practices that support future team growth and expanded capabilities.

About Lowe's
Lowe's Companies, Inc. (NYSE: LOW) is a FORTUNE® 100 home improvement company with total fiscal 2025 sales of more than $86 billion. Lowe's employs approximately 300,000 associates and operates over 1,750 home improvement stores, 540 branches and 120 distribution centers. Based in Mooresville, N.C., Lowe's supports the communities it serves through programs focused on creating safe, affordable housing, improving community spaces, helping to develop the next generation of skilled trade experts and providing disaster relief to communities in need. Lowe’s Compensation & Benefits Highlights
-
Inclusive Benefits Coverage — Medical, dental, and vision plans are available to regular full‑time and part‑time associates, with mental‑health/EAP resources included. Extending core health coverage to part‑timers broadens access across the workforce.
-
Retirement Support — A 401(k) with company match up to 4.25% when contributing 6% supports associate retirement savings. Availability spans regular full‑time and part‑time roles per company materials.
-
Equity Value & Accessibility — An Employee Stock Purchase Plan with a 15% purchase discount provides accessible ownership for associates. This adds a meaningful equity component alongside core pay and savings benefits.
